Unfortunately due to the continuing Covid 19 lock down, two more events have been cancelled. The social run to the Wallop Wings and Wheels Event (11th July) and the visit to Middlewick Open Gardens (19th July) have both been cancelled. Jim Lott Chairman SW Centre
